Tagline:
Five Taxis. Five Cities. One Night.
Plot:
An anthology of 5 different cab drivers in 5 American and European cities and their remarkable fares on the same eventful night. full summary | full synopsis

Trivia:
The names "Mika" and "Aki" are taken from directors Mika Kaurismäki and Aki Kaurismäki. Brothers Kaurismäki have also frequently used the main cast of the Finnish segment (Matti Pellonpää, Kari Väänänen and Sakari Kuosmanen) more

It's not that this movie is non stop laughs, but just that it is so smart and such intelligent humor. It's got a clever premise about five short stories involving cab rides in different cities, but it's the specific situations that will crack you up. One after another, they are all hilarious. Roberto Benini's scene had me laughing out loud, and that never happens. The only sketch that wasnt so great was the opening one with Winona Ryder. Everything that followed it rocked and impressed the hell out of me. A smart comedy. not too many of those.
